  • If the Apple iPhone 8 Plus becomes unresponsive or doesnʼt perform as expected, you can perform a hard reset to return it to the factory default state. If you donʼt have iTunes on your computer, youʼll need to download and install it.

    Warning: A hard reset will delete your data, apps and settings.
  • 1. Ensure the iPhone is off.
  • 2. On the computer, start iTunes.
  • 3. Insert the USB cable, then hold the Home key while the phone automatically connects to iTunes.
  • 4. On the computer, when prompted that there is a problem with the iPhone that requires it to be updated or restored, click Restore.
  • 5. Click Restore and Update.
  • 6. iTunes will begin to restore your iPhone.
  • 7. The Apple iPhone 8 Plus has been restored (reset) successfully.
  • After resetting the Apple iPhone 8 Plus, you may need to reactivate the SIM card using iTunes.
